Clinical Summary

Quick overview from the medicine insert

Indication

Pain and fever in children aged 7 to 12 years.

Dosage (summary)

200 mg (5 ml) for 7-9 years, 300 mg (7.5 ml) for 10-12 years, 3 times daily.

Onset of Action / Duration

Onset: 15 mins, Duration: up to 8 hours

Special Populations

  • Renal impairment
  • Hepatic impairment

Pregnancy & Breastfeeding

Contraindicated in third trimester; low risk during breastfeeding.

Key Drug Interactions

  • Aspirin
  • Anticoagulants
  • Diuretics

Contraindications

  • Hypersensitivity to ibuprofen
  • Active gastrointestinal bleeding
  • Severe renal failure
  • Severe hepatic failure

Common side effects

  • Gastrointestinal complaints
  • Nausea
  • Dizziness

Counselling Points

  • Take with food for sensitive stomachs
  • Monitor for signs of infection
  • Consult if symptoms persist after 3 days

Serious warnings

  • Risk of gastrointestinal bleeding
  • Serious skin reactions
  • Cardiovascular events
